Sr Manager, Project Management Position Summary: Work Schedule: Monday-Friday, core hours 8:00am-4:30pm 100% on-site (San Diego) Catalent, Inc. is a leading global Contract Development and Manufacturing Organization (CDMO), and Our purpose-built San Diego location provides comprehensive clinical supply services including clinical supply management, primary and secondary packaging, complex labeling services, clinical storage, distribution, and clinical returns and destruction, and will also include stability chambers. Located less than a mile from Catalent’s West Coast early-phase oral drug product development center of excellence, customers choosing this convenient Catalent location can now enjoy a fully integrated development, clinical supply manufacturing and distribution solution. The Sr Manager, Project Management will provide leadership to the San Diego Clinical Development and Supply Project Management team ensuring all projects are managed effectively and according to client expectations. This individual will be an active member of the Global Project Management team, participating in global objectives and driving the development of the global project management function. Further, they will be an active member of the Site Leadership Team (SLT) representing Project Management, participating in site decisions and initiatives and striving to meet revenue, metrics and goals.
